A huge part of the Gran Turismo career experience is starting with an awful beater of a car from the used car dealership and slowly tune and upgrade it to many victories and a second. It's very much what makes the career mode so captivating and immerses you further into the experience. I've got over 200 hours in the game and haven't played a single online race (though I do enjoy the sport mode time trials). I definitely have complaints, but even in spite of those, it has been absolutely worth every penny of the $70 I spent on it. It's a game I keep coming back to as well which has given it a lot of longevity. After a few updates, events were added that overall had a better payout of credits/time, and lessened the grind. However, the grind still exists, and is generally relegated to these 3-4 events. Other events and custom races still pay very poorly for the time you invest. Recently, the addition of car sales has helped decrease the grind.
